Overview of the Role


As the Manager, Solutions Architecture - UK/I (Pre-Sales) at GitLab, you'll manage a distributed team of Solutions Architects working with customers across the UK and Ireland, with scope to grow into additional countries within the region over time, such as Sweden and the Netherlands. In this player-coach role, you'll guide technical strategy across complex sales motions while also stepping directly into high-impact opportunities to help your team secure technical wins and build customer confidence in GitLab's platform approach. At GitLab, we work at the intersection of technical sales strategy, team development, and operational scale, and you'll help translate customer requirements into clear business outcomes.


You'll partner closely with regional go-to-market counterparts and cross-functional teams including Sales, Channel, Marketing, Sales Enablement, Product Management, and the global Solutions Architecture team. In our all-remote environment, you'll help shape how we grow the Solutions Architecture organization across UK/I by building strong operating rhythms, strengthening executive relationships, and creating the conditions for your team to do their best work. This role suits someone who combines technical depth, strong judgment, and a hands-on approach to winning business and scaling teams.


Some of the types of projects you'll work on:



  • Running technical evaluations, executive workshops, demos, and proof-of-concept engagements that help customers map GitLab's DevSecOps platform to their business goals

  • Building regional operating practices that improve team execution, strengthen cross-functional alignment, and scale the impact of Solutions Architects across UK/I


What you'll do



  • Manage a team of intermediate and senior Solutions Architects across the UK and Ireland, with scope to expand into other countries within the region such as Sweden and the Netherlands as the team grows, setting clear direction and enabling high-quality execution across UK/I.

  • Act as a player-coach by partnering directly on strategic opportunities, building executive relationships, and coaching your team through complex sales cycles to help secure the technical win.

  • Guide regional strategy for technical evaluations, workshops, demonstrations, and proof-of-concept engagements, ensuring customer needs are translated into meaningful technical and business outcomes.

  • Work cross-functionally with global Solutions Architecture, Sales, Channel, Marketing, Sales Enablement, and Product Management to align on priorities and execute against regional goals.

  • Manage dotted-line relationships with Channel Solutions Architects and subject matter experts, driving accountability, collaboration, and alignment around common goals.

  • Maintain strong operational discipline across workload planning, resource allocation, headcount planning, opportunity forecasting, and field execution.

  • Define and track key performance indicators for the team, communicating progress, risks, and priorities clearly to your team, peers, and senior stakeholders.

  • Hire, develop, and retain high-performing Solutions Architects while strengthening team capability, encouraging innovation, and building a scalable regional organization for future growth.

About the team


The Solutions Architects team at GitLab is an established technical partner for the field, and we help customers and internal teams see the value of GitLab's platform approach during complex engagements. We combine technical credibility, customer confidence, and strong business partnership to enable success across the customer journey. Our work helps turn technical validation into confidence, momentum, and long-term value for prospects, customers, and partners.


We also play an important role in linking the field to the rest of GitLab. By working closely with go-to-market and product organizations, we surface customer feedback that informs conversations about product direction, enablement, services, and messaging. As a globally distributed team, we rely on clear communication, consistent ways of working, and thoughtful collaboration to help customers across multiple regions and functions.


We are focused on strengthening regional execution, building scalable practices for technical engagement, and helping GitLab grow through consistent, high-quality customer experiences. We're an important team for GitLab's continued growth because we combine team direction, technical expertise, and operational rigor in a way that helps the business scale while staying close to customer needs.
